Capacity Building Initiatives for Substance Use Disorder Awareness in Utah
In Utah, significant gaps exist in the capacity for effectively addressing substance use disorders (SUDs), particularly around raising awareness of available treatment resources. The state's unique demographic landscape, including a rapidly growing population and varying access to healthcare services, requires targeted solutions that engage local communities. With increasing rates of substance use, particularly among younger populations, the demand for effective education and outreach initiatives is greater than ever. Funding for social media campaigns aimed at enhancing awareness of treatment resources seeks to bridge these gaps.
The infrastructure constraints in Utah hinder the effective dissemination of crucial information regarding SUD treatments and support services. Many communities, particularly in rural areas, face challenges related to inadequate broadband access, which can limit the effectiveness of digital outreach campaigns. In addition, the workforce in these communities may lack the necessary training to engage meaningfully with individuals seeking help, further underscoring the need for targeted capacity building.
The grant funding initiative focuses on social media campaigns designed to not only raise awareness about available SUD treatment resources but also encourage conversations about recovery within local communities. By reaching a wider audience through digital platforms, these campaigns aim to foster an environment that supports individuals struggling with substance use disorders, ultimately leading to higher rates of engagement with treatment services. As Utah addresses its growing substance use challenges, these initiatives represent a critical opportunity to educate the population and reduce stigma related to seeking help.
Implementation of the proposed campaigns will require collaboration with local health agencies, community organizations, and social media influencers to effectively reach target audiences across the state. In a state where cultural attitudes towards substance use can vary, advocates must tailor messaging that resonates with diverse community values, ensuring that outreach efforts are inclusive and effective. To prepare for successful implementation, applicants must demonstrate both creative strategies for social media engagement and a clear understanding of the local context.
With increasing visibility and accessibility of resources through these campaigns, Utah can work towards creating a more informed public that is better equipped to address substance use disorders. This funding opportunity not only opens avenues for raising awareness but also lays the groundwork for a more comprehensive and supportive approach to recovery in Utah, ultimately contributing to healthier communities statewide.
